Captain (retired) Arthur George Kennedy Hill (27 April, 1873 – 8 October, 1939) served in the Royal Navy.
Life & Career
Hill was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ant in June, 1895.
Hill was promoted to the rank of Commander in June, 1906.
Hill was placed on the Retired List at his own request at the rank of Captain on 30 November, 1910.
